My Thai GF has numbness in her hands in the morning - Can someone reccomend a Neurolgist for testing -Pattaya
I'm not in Pattaya, but in Khon Kaen. My wife very recently had a nerve test on her right arm/hand/fingers and the cost was around 11,000 baht at the Bangkok Hospital here. I don't know if I'd call that a rip-off or not, but it seemed to open the door for more treatments at the University Hospital here.
